Focus on Lighting and Color Correction
One of the most significant aspects of photo editing is achieving the right lighting and color balance. Natural light is often the best choice for product photography, as it creates a soft and flattering appearance. However, if your images are too dark or overly bright, editing can help correct these issues. Adjusting the brightness, contrast, and botswana business directory can significantly improve the overall look of your photos. Additionally, ensuring that the colors in your images accurately represent the product is essential. Misleading colors can lead to customer dissatisfaction and increased returns, so take the time to make necessary adjustments.
Highlighting Key Features
When editing your photos, it’s important to focus on highlighting the unique features of your products. Use cropping techniques to draw attention to specific details, such as texture or craftsmanship. Zooming in on these elements can help potential buyers appreciate the quality and uniqueness of what you offer. Additionally, consider adding annotations or graphics that point out special features, such as eco-friendliness or multi-functionality. These enhancements can create a more informative and engaging visual experience for viewers.
Creating a Consistent Style
Establishing a consistent editing style across your listings is vital for branding purposes. A cohesive look helps create a strong identity for your business, making it easily recognizable to customers. Whether you choose to use a particular filter or a specific color palette, maintaining consistency will help your products stand out as a unified collection. This consistency not only enhances your professional image but also fosters customer loyalty, as buyers will come to associate your brand with quality and style.
